How they compare

Norway currently reports 218 against 202 in Kenya, a difference of 16.

That makes Norway's figure about 1.1 times Kenya's.

Across all 11 years both countries report, Norway has been ahead every year.

Kenya ranks 62nd and Norway ranks 59th of 144 countries.

Norway has averaged higher in every one of the 6 decades both report.

Head to head by decade

Decade Kenya Norway Difference Ahead
1960s 50 86 36 Norway
1970s 67 116.5 49.5 Norway
1980s 87 159 72 Norway
1990s 109.5 197.5 88 Norway
2000s 154.5 223 68.5 Norway
2010s 202 218 16 Norway

Averages of every year both report within each decade.
